Subject: P2P gaming will be improving this summer (Reach/Halo related)

If you guys haven't heard IPv6 will be launched globally on June 6th this year. For those who don't know what IPv6 is, put it this way the current Internet Protocol we are using is IPv4 which still uses the NAT system. Pretty much every router and ISP will be supporting Ipv6 by June 6th too, 360 does not current have it implemented but the 360 can support IPv6.

Now what does this have to do with P2P gaming? Well IPv6 gets rid of NAT so no more having to worry about having someone with strict or moderate NAT anymore so everyone will be able to connect easily and it also allows for direct connections to each other which should improve the P2P experience over all.

Kind of a PSA but P2P gaming should be better in the future :)
